Which of the following is NOT a preventive measure for food poisoning?
Cooking food thoroughly
Washing hands before eating
Leaving food out overnight
Refrigerating leftovers promptly
Answer explanation
Leaving food out overnight can lead to bacterial growth and increase the risk of food poisoning, making it the incorrect preventive measure.

Which food is considered high-risk for causing food poisoning?
Canned vegetables
Fresh fruits
Raw chicken
White rice
Answer explanation
Raw chicken is considered high-risk for causing food poisoning due to the potential presence of harmful bacteria like Salmonella.

Which practice does NOT help in preventing food poisoning?
Thawing meat on the counter
Washing fruits and vegetables before eating
Using a food thermometer
Keeping the kitchen surfaces clean
Answer explanation
Thawing meat on the counter does not help in preventing food poisoning because it allows bacteria to grow rapidly. It is safer to thaw meat in the refrigerator or microwave.
